“Reality provides us with facts so romantic that imagination itself could add nothing to them.”

Jules Verne

 

Jules Verne’s adventure novels are some of the most popular and famous works of literature of all time. Known mostly for his works of science fiction, ‘Voyages Extraordinaires’ was Verne’s largest collection of fantasy novels and stories.

 

Deux ans de vacances”, also known as “Two Years’ Vacation,” was not one of Verne’s most famous books but still proves to be an important work of 19th-century French literature. This book tells the story of young pre-teen boys who set out on a sea voyage and become cast away on an unknown island, having to fend for themselves, avoiding slavery, and finding their way home.

 

Note on dating: like many other Verne editions, the title page included was issued in each edition, including later printings. The dating comes from the ads in the back of the book – note the ads in this volume advertise for the releases in the 1888-1889 print year.

VERNE, Jules

 

Deux ans de vacances

 

Paris: J Hetzel et Cie, Bibliotheque d’education et de recreation, [1888]. First edition.

 

Details:

  • Collation: Complete with all pages
    • [6], 474, [8]
    • Dozens of full-page and in-text illustrations, plus full-page color map
  • Language: French
  • Binding: Hardcover; secure
    • Decorative red cloth
  • Size: ~11.25in X 7.75in (28.5cm x 19.5cm)
